There is a new Easy Read about using NHS 11 if you are ill or hurt and need help fast, but it is not a 999 emergency.

assets.nhs.uk/nhsuk-cms/doc...

If you have an urgent but not life-threatening medical need, make sure you contact NHS 111 first rather than going straight to A&E (Accident and Emergency).

NHS 111 can:

> book you to be seen quickly and safely in A&E

> book an appointment at GP surgeries, pharmacies, emergency dental services and walk-in clinics

> help keep you safe by making sure you get the right care in the right place.

Remember, if you are very unwell or badly hurt you can still walk in to A&E or call 999.
